How does Invisalign work?

Invisalign are a set of clear, removable aligners that gradually reposition your teeth over time. Patients will need to switch out their Invisalign trays every two weeks for an effective treatment. Patients will need to wear their Invisalign trays for at least 22 hours a day for an effective treatment.

How long is the Invisalign treatment?
Typically patients may need Invisalign from anywhere from 12 to 18 months. The length of your treatment will depend on the condition of your teeth.

What issues can Invisalign fix?
Invisalign can be used to address crooked teeth, gapped teeth, underbite, misaligned teeth, and other minor bite issues.

Is Invisalign painful?
Invisalign treatment is not a painful treatment. However, because the teeth are gradually shifting over time, some patients may experience slight discomfort during the early stage of treatment or when they switch trays.

Will I have eating restriction with the Invisalign treatment?
Unlike traditional braces, Invisalign does not require any eating restriction because Invisalign trays can be removed during eating.

How do I clean my teeth during the Invisalign treatment?
Patients can remove their Invisalign trays to brush and floss their teeth. Patients will also be given instructions on how to properly clean their Invisalign trays.
